1989 Chevrolet Beretta vs. 2011 GMC Savana
To start off, 2011 GMC Savana is newer by 22 year(s). Which means there will be less support and parts availability for 1989 Chevrolet Beretta. In addition, the cost of maintenance, including insurance, on 1989 Chevrolet Beretta would be higher. At 6,600 cc (8 cylinders), 2011 GMC Savana is equipped with a bigger engine. In terms of performance, 2011 GMC Savana (260 HP @ 3100 RPM) has 80 more horse power than 1989 Chevrolet Beretta. (180 HP @ 6200 RPM) In normal driving conditions, 2011 GMC Savana should accelerate faster than 1989 Chevrolet Beretta. With that said, vehicle weight also plays an important factor in acceleration. 2011 GMC Savana weights approximately 1166 kg more than 1989 Chevrolet Beretta. So despite on having greater horse power, its additional weight may have an impact towards its acceleration in comparison.
Because 2011 GMC Savana is rear wheel drive (RWD), it offers better handling in dry conditions; in addition, if you are looking to drift, it will be much easier to do with 2011 GMC Savana. However, in wet, icy, snow, or gravel driving conditions, 1989 Chevrolet Beretta, being front wheel drive (FWD), will offer much better control with better grip. With that said, do keep in mind that many other factors such as speed and the wear on your tires can also have significant impact on traction and control. Let's talk about torque, 2011 GMC Savana (711 Nm @ 1600 RPM) has 494 more torque (in Nm) than 1989 Chevrolet Beretta. (217 Nm @ 5200 RPM). This means 2011 GMC Savana will have an easier job in driving up hills or pulling heavy equipment than 1989 Chevrolet Beretta. 2011 GMC Savana has automatic transmission and 1989 Chevrolet Beretta has manual transmission. 1989 Chevrolet Beretta will offer better control over acceleration and deceleration in addition to better fuel efficiency overall. 2011 GMC Savana will be easier to drive especially in heavy traffic.
Compare all specifications:
1989 Chevrolet Beretta | 2011 GMC Savana | |
Make | Chevrolet | GMC |
Model | Beretta | Savana |
Year Released | 1989 | 2011 |
Body Type | Coupe | Van |
Engine Position | Front | Front |
Engine Size | 2260 cc | 6600 cc |
Engine Cylinders | 4 cylinders | 8 cylinders |
Engine Type | in-line | V |
Valves per Cylinder | 4 valves | 4 valves |
Horse Power | 180 HP | 260 HP |
Engine RPM | 6200 RPM | 3100 RPM |
Torque | 217 Nm | 711 Nm |
Torque RPM | 5200 RPM | 1600 RPM |
Fuel Type | Gasoline | Diesel |
Drive Type | Front | Rear |
Transmission Type | Manual | Automatic |
Number of Doors | 2 doors | 5 doors |
Vehicle Weight | 1250 kg | 2416 kg |
Vehicle Length | 4760 mm | 5692 mm |
Vehicle Width | 1740 mm | 2012 mm |
Vehicle Height | 1410 mm | 2070 mm |
Wheelbase Size | 2740 mm | 3429 mm |
Fuel Tank Capacity | 59 L | 117 L |
